Deepin美化篇
同样适用于其他debian系和ubuntu系linux发行版,其他发行版自行测试
Refind的安装及美化
refind是在UEFI启动环境下使用,注意传统Legacy是不支持的,它可以引导各类操作系统包括windows、Linux、macOS。它的安装是不基于任何操作系统平台,当它作为首引导启动项的时候就可以实现引导。二、refind如何安装官方提供有多种类型安装包,包括zip、deb、rpm等,所以推荐是使用Linux来安装
安装与选择主题
将下载下来的主题移动到
/boot/EFI/refind/themes
下,如果themes
文件夹不存在,请创建github上下载的压缩包解压后的文件夹会有master,为了方便请重命名给master去掉
-
进入deepin系统,下载deb包然后安装
-
选择主题,可以上github上搜索,也可以自己定制
推荐主题
rEFInd-minimal
https://github.com/EvanPurkhiser/rEFInd-minimal
refind-theme-regular
https://github.com/munlik/refind-theme-regular
refind-ambience
https://github.com/lukechilds/refind-ambience)
rEFInd-Catalina
https://github.com/mireq/rEFInd-Catalina
编辑配置文件
编辑
/boot/efi/EFI/refind/refind.conf
和/boot/efi/EFI/refind/themes/主题文件夹/theme.conf
主要关注的配置项有(具体可以配置哪些值可以直接看refind.con
f中的注释):
-
include
:引入其他的配置文件,一般在refind.conf
末尾引入主题的配置文件。include themes/Catalina/theme.conf
-
timeout
:引导界面的超时时间,单位秒,默认30s后进入default_selection
配置的系统0
:永不超时-1
:立即进入default_selection
配置的系统
-
hideui
:隐藏引导界面的哪些元素,具体见注释。注意配置为all
也包括背景图hideui singleuser,safemode,hwtest,hints
-
showtools
:引导界面显示哪些工具showtools shutdown
-
dont_scan_dirs
:不需要扫描引导加载程序的目录例如我安装的是
windows+deepin
双系统,不扫描deepin的目录是之后会在menuentry
中配置,不然会多出好几个引导项dont_scan_dirs /EFI/boot,EFI/ubuntu,EFI/UOS
-
scan_all_linux_kernels
:linux系统是否扫描所有内核,true|false
,一般配置fasle
-
menuentry
:手动添加引导项,具体见注释menuentry Deepin { loader /EFI/UOS/grubx64.efi icon /EFI/refind/themes/Catalina/icons/os_deepin.png } menuentry Fedora { loader /EFI/fedora/grubx64.efi icon /EFI/refind/themes/Catalina/icons/os_fedora.png }
-
default_selection
:默认进入的引导项default_selection Deepin
开机动画
动画下载地址:
下载个动画文件可能是压缩包也可能时deb安装包
压缩包
移动解压后的文件夹到/usr/share/plymouth/themes/
,进入动画文件夹,找到.plymouth
后缀的文件然后用文本编辑器打开,查看ImageDir
和ScriptFile
的路径是否正确,有的可能是旧的地址(在/lib/plymouth/
)
Deb包
先安装,安装完成后查看/usr/share/plymouth/themes/
下是否有对应的文件夹,没有的话可能是安装在/lib/plymouth/
文件夹下,将其复制到/usr/share/plymouth/themes/
,同上,检查ImageDir
和ScriptFile
的路径是否正确,然后卸载deb包
设置动画
打开终端执行:
-
plymouth-set-default-theme -h
:查看命令使用方法 -
plymouth-set-default-theme
:查看当前使用的动画 -
plymouth-set-default-theme -l
:查看可用的动画 -
sudo plymouth-set-default-theme 动画名称
:设置动画 -
sudo plymouth-set-default-theme -R 动画名称
:更新动画,不执行这条命令只会设置关机动画,不会更新开机动画
注意:如果设置中有错误先别重启,将动画设置会原来的再重启。不然可能会无法进入系统
图标
参考:https://wiki.deepin.org/wiki/%E8%87%AA%E5%AE%9A%E4%B9%89%E4%B8%BB%E9%A2%98
win10图标主题下载
http://www.shenmo.tech:420/?p=283
下载安装后打开设置--个性化--图标主题,就可以修改了
如果不想用win的启动器图标,可以这样:
- 修改
/usr/share/icons/windows10-icons/apps/scalable/deepin-launcher.svg
的文件名为deepin-launcher-back.svg
- 将你自定义的svg图标修改名为
deepin-launcher.svg
复制到/usr/share/icons/windows10-icons/apps/scalable/